While the Las Vegas Raiders hold the No. 1 overall pick in the 2026 NFL Draft, their second-round pick could play a huge factor toward improving their roster.
The team holds the No. 36 overall pick, and there is a rich history of talented players selected in that spot. In total, 23 Pro Bowlers have been selected at No. 36 along with 12 All-Pro selections. Five of the last 12 players to be drafted with the 36th overall pick have become Pro Bowlers, including S Budda Baker, LB Shaquille Leonard, WR Deebo Samuel, S Xavier McKinney and QB Derek Carr, who the Raiders drafted in 2014.
Last season, the Cleveland Browns selected running back Quinshon Judkins from Ohio State at 36. In his rookie campaign, Judkins rushed for 827 yards and seven touchdowns.
